How to Style a Pleated Skirt for an Engagement Party in 2027

Direct Answer
For an engagement party in 2027, wear a midi-length pleated skirt in a luxe fabric like silk, satin, or fine wool, paired with a crisp blouse, knit top, or tailored blazer depending on your gender and age. The key is balancing the skirt's volume with a fitted top and polished accessories, keeping the overall look celebratory but not overdressed. Choose a muted metallic, jewel tone, or neutral palette to align with 2027's refined party aesthetic.

How to Adapt by Age
In your 20s, lean into trendy fabrics like satin and metallics, with a cropped jacket or cardigan for a youthful edge. For your 40s, prioritize tailored silhouettes with a blazer and neutral palette—think navy and ivory—for a polished look. In your 60s, choose classic cuts like wool crepe and cashmere, with structured outerwear and elegant accessories like pearls or a silk scarf, ensuring comfort without sacrificing sophistication.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Over-accessorizing: Too many bangles or a loud necklace can clash with the skirt's movement. Stick to one or two delicate pieces.
- Wrong skirt length: A mini pleated skirt is too casual for an engagement party; always choose midi or knee-length.
- Unbalanced proportions: A baggy top with a full skirt creates a boxy shape. Always pair with a fitted top or tucked-in blouse.
- Ignoring fabric quality: Cheap polyester pleats look tacky. Invest in silk, satin, or fine wool from brands like Aritzia or Mango.
- Inappropriate footwear: Sneakers or flat sandals underdress the look. Opt for pumps, loafers, or block heels for a celebratory feel.

What color pleated skirt is best for an engagement party? Muted metallics like champagne or rose gold, jewel tones like forest green or navy, and neutrals like blush or charcoal are all excellent. Avoid bright neons or loud prints that compete with the celebratory vibe.
How do I style a pleated skirt for a daytime vs. evening engagement party? For daytime, pair with a cashmere sweater and low-heel pumps in cream or camel. For evening, switch to a silk camisole, metallic clutch, and block-heel sandals in gold or silver. The skirt remains the constant base.
What shoes should I avoid with a pleated skirt? Avoid chunky sneakers, combat boots, or flip-flops—they clash with the skirt's elegant movement. Stick to pointed-toe pumps, loafers, or block-heel sandals for a polished finish.
